The NACSTOP Trial: A Multicenter, Cluster‐Controlled Trial of Early Cessation of Acetylcysteine in Acetaminophen Overdose
Anselm Wong, Richard McNulty, David Taylor, Marco Sivilotti, Shaun Greene, Naren Gunja, Zeff Koutsogiannis, Andis Graudins – 19 August 2018 – Historically, intravenous acetylcysteine has been delivered at a fixed dose and duration of 300 mg/kg over 20 to 21 hours to nearly every patient deemed to be at any risk for hepatotoxicity following acetaminophen overdose. We investigated a 12‐hour treatment regimen for selected low‐risk patients. This was a multicenter, open‐label, cluster‐controlled trial at six metropolitan emergency departments.
